business π¬ India loosens sugar import rules amid price hike
India has eased duty-free raw sugar import rules, giving importers more flexibility to process sugar. This change was made by the Directorate General of Foreign Trade (DGFT) as sugar prices rose sharply before the festive season. The original deadline of October 31, 2026, has been replaced with a two-month window from the Bill of Entry date. This move aims to boost domestic supplies and curb hoarding amid low stocks. Bulk sugar stockholding limits have also been halved to 15 days from September 1. π¬
